About Alberto Viskovic

Alberto Viskovic is a scholar working on Civil and Structural Engineering, Building and Construction, Earth-Surface Processes, Mechanical Engineering and Urban Studies, having authored 19 papers that have together received 457 indexed citations. Recurring topics across this work include Masonry and Concrete Structural Analysis (12 papers), Structural Behavior of Reinforced Concrete (9 papers), Civil and Structural Engineering Research (6 papers), Building materials and conservation (5 papers), Structural Engineering and Vibration Analysis (3 papers), Seismic Performance and Analysis (3 papers), Structural Analysis and Optimization (2 papers) and Structural Analysis of Composite Materials (2 papers). The work is most often cited by research in Earth-Surface Processes (147 citations), Building and Construction (283 citations), Civil and Structural Engineering (441 citations), Archeology (35 citations) and Geology (13 citations). Alberto Viskovic has collaborated with scholars based in Italy, Poland and Slovenia. Frequent co-authors include Arkadiusz Kwiecień, Stefano De Santis, Francesca Ceroni, Gianmarco de Felice, Gian Piero Lignola, María Rosa Valluzzi, Elena Speranza, Vincenzo Sepe, Bahman Ghiassi and Mario Fagone. Their work appears in journals such as Engineering Structures, Polymers, Materials and Structures, Structural Control and Health Monitoring and Composites Part B Engineering.
